n.
  1. 1.

    A kind of landscape design for arid regions, minimising the need for irrigation.

    Randy looks up over the Impala and the retaining wall and the ice-clogged xeriscape above that and into the lobby of Waterhouse House, where Amy Shaftoe has her feet up on a coffee table and is looking through some of the extremely sad Cayuse-related literature that Randy bought for Avi.

v.
  1. 1.

    To landscape in a water-friendly manner.

词源

From 1980s Xeriscape, a term coined (and trademarked) by Denver Water. From xeri- + -scape.
